Tribune News Service
Jammu, August 20
Punjab National Bank (PNB) today opened two more branches at Narwal and Bohri in the city.
BM Fazili, Deputy General Manager, PNB, J&K circle, inaugurated both the premises in the presence of large gatherings, including prominent citizens of the areas. During his interaction with people, Fazili said along with providing the best of banking services through these branches, the bank was also opening two ATMs.
“With our commitment to providing banking facilities at the nearest possible locations, we have come to serve you at your doorsteps to ensure you reap the benefits of financing and latest banking facilities in the form of internet banking and mobile banking,” Fazili said.
He urged people to take advantage of the new branches and customer-friendly products of the bank. Fazili informed that the bank would soon open its new branch in Chowglmser, Leh, besides strengthening its network of 131 ATMs by adding 15 new ATMs in this financial year.
Raj Kumar Gupta and BM Panwer, Chief Managers, Circle Office, Jammu, Deep Raj Thapa, Senior Manager, Marketing, and Rakesh Sharma, Manager, Security, were also present.
